KU's Spencer Museum of Art Set for Grand Re-Opening this Weekend

Visitors to the Spencer Museum of Art at the University of Kansas will soon be able to see it in a new light. That light will be pouring into a dramatic, new, glass-encased entryway. It’s part of an $8 million renovation that’s kept the museum closed for the last year and a half. Jordan Winter is a KU student and a reporter for the campus radio station, KJHK. With the museum celebrating its grand re-opening this weekend, Winter prepared this report. 


Jordan Winter is a reporter for the campus radio station KJHK. Grand re-opening festivities for the Spencer Museum of Art in Lawrence kick off at 10 o'clock tomorrow (SAT) morning with a performance by the KU African Drum Ensemble and a ribbon-cutting ceremony created by the KU Textiles Studio.
